Elizabeth ‘Betsy’ Gail Eilert

Published 6:25pm Monday, July 16, 2012

Elizabeth “Betsy” Gail Eilert, 95, of Columbus passed away Sunday, July 15, 2012 in Columbus.

Betsy was born June 13, 1917 in Baltimore, Md. to George William and Elizabeth Rice Gail. She owned and operated several small businesses and was a property manager in Maryland before retiring to Hendersonville, N.C. She was a resident of Tryon Estates in Columbus for the past 20 years.

She is survived by her sons, Leslie (Nancy) Lewis of Sebastopol, Calif. and Randy (Gretchen) Lewis of Charlotte, N.C.; brother, G. William Gail of Colorado; step-children, John Eilert and Irene Eilert McCourt, and several nieces and nephews. She was preceded by her former husband, Oliver Lewis, and husband, Harold Eilert.

Memorial services will be held at a later date.

Memorials may be made to the charity of your choice.

The family wishes to express their great appreciation to the staff of Tryon Estates and Hospice of the Carolina Foothills. They are truly professional and compassionate people.
